Doctoral student Hannah Wagganer has big dreams of leaving her hometown of Glen Arbor behind to teach at a large university. That is, until Jasper Morgan, the new mail carrier, arrives in town. Not only does he send Hannah’s heart racing, but he creates an instant bond with her cat, Jingles.

While Hannah is busy preparing for the church’s candlelight Christmas Eve service and running the family store, she keeps bumping into Jasper—right in front of the prying eyes of the locals, who suspect there’s more going on than business as usual.

But then, a series of unexpected blessings occurs that changes the town’s focus: first, an anonymous donor pays to have the church furnace repaired, and then other locals suddenly find solutions to their problems. Is it coincidental, or the work of a secret angel?

The Review

secretangel-review-fbAt seventy-one pages, SECRET ANGEL, book one in the SECRET series, kept my interest from the first page to the last. The book is set at Christmas and is wholesome and heartwarming, with many activities set at the church along with Bible passages and scripture. We get to know some of the townspeople as well as the businesses in the small town set in Michigan where there’s always some gossip but some secrets too.

This is Hannah and Jasper’s story. They have a depth to them, and we learn about them a little at a time. There are many layers to Jasper and his reasons for showing up as a mailman in this small town. The story has a nice flow. The descriptions are vivid of the church scenes, the music, the cold, and even Jingles, Hannah’s cat. I could feel the cold as Hannah walked throughout the town. There’s romance in the air along with some closure, but an epilogue would have given me the closure I look for. I like the title, and the cover is spot on.

Ms. Christensen is a new to me author. I look forward to reading more of her books, not just in this series.

About The Author
Cherry ChristensenCherry resides in the Mitten State with her husband of 19 years and a tabby cat named Caden. A true Michigander, she points at the palm of her right hand when telling people where she lives, drinks Vernors ginger ale when she’s under the weather, wears shorts and a sweatshirt at the same time, and measures distance in minutes, not miles. She also cheers for her favorite football team, the Michigan Wolverines. Go Blue!

A confirmed night owl, Cherry wholeheartedly agrees with whoever said, “I could be a morning person, if morning happened around noon.” It’s no surprise then she prefers to write in the evening. She’s a bit of a pantser writer, meaning she dreams up stories without using an outline, so every day is an exciting adventure as she waits to see where the characters lead her next!

A lifelong avid reader, Cherry turned to writing as a creative outlet. Drawing partly from her own experiences, and partly from her wild imagination, she weaves romantic tales with a smidgen of religion and a hint of mystery. Cherry’s first novel, The Fearful Heart, debuted in 2014, and she has never looked back. She continues to grow as an author, learning more about the writing craft with each book.
